repetitive strain injury and massage therapyRepetitive strain injuries or RSIs are injuries to the musculoskeletal and nervous systems that may be caused by repetitive tasks, forceful exertions, vibrations, mechanical compression, or sustained or awkward positions.

How does it happen? Repetitive strain injury and tendinitis happen when you repeat a motion frequently on tight tissues and when the rate of damage exceeds your body’s natural rate of repair.

Inflammation, muscle strain, and tendinitis can be greatly reduced through the use of massage. Therapeutic massage can be used to prevent injury that is caused by muscle strain and unnatural movements.

Muscle cramps, aching shoulders, and muscle tightness can be relieved through the use of therapeutic massage. Some massage techniques eliminate muscle pain by stretching and kneading the muscles directly while other massage techniques stimulate the nervous system, allowing the muscles to relax
